#d6da52 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d6da52 is composed of 83.9% red, 85.5%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.4%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 61.8 degrees, a saturation of 64.8% and a lightness of 58.8%. #d6da52 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a4 with #adb500.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#d6da52
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050501 is the darkest color, while #fcfdf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d6da52
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999993 is the less saturated color, while #f4fa32 is the most saturated one.
